Miscellaneous News   Miscellaneous News : Yet Another IntuitionBase update
   posted by Ryu on 18-Jun-2004 11:00:19 (3567 reads)
Thats right folks, we're updating again... Now we have completed the customisation's section of the site. So go on, take a gander and submit all those home made backdrops, icon packs etc
